Understanding Fully Mechanical Vapes
Fully mechanical vapes, also known as mech mods, are devices that lack any electronic circuitry. They operate solely on the battery’s voltage, which means that when you press the firing button, the current flows directly from the battery to the atomizer. This simplicity makes mech mods highly appealing to experienced users who appreciate the unfiltered vaping experience.
One of the primary advantages of fully mechanical vapes is their ability to produce robust flavor and vapor. Because there are no electronic components that may alter the performance, many vapers find that mech mods deliver a more authentic experience. Additionally, mech mods are often more affordable in the long run since they do not require complex electronics that can malfunction or need replacement.
However, using a fully mechanical vape requires a strong understanding of battery safety and ohm’s law. Inexperienced users may face risks, such as battery venting or overheating, due to the lack of built-in safety features. This makes mech mods less suitable for beginners.
The Appeal of Variable Voltage Devices
On the other hand, variable voltage devices offer vapers the flexibility to adjust the power output according to their preferences. With integrated circuits, these devices can control the voltage, allowing for a tailored vaping experience. Vapers can enjoy a range of wattages, which can lead to different flavor profiles and cloud production.
The main advantage of variable voltage devices is their user-friendly nature. They often come equipped with safety features such as short-circuit protection and automatic shut-off, making them a safer choice for new vapers. Additionally, the ability to fine-tune settings means users can optimize their vaping experience, whether they prefer a warm, dense vape or a cooler puff.
However, the complexity of variable voltage devices comes with a higher price tag and potentially more maintenance. The reliance on electronic components can lead to malfunctions, and certain models may require upgrades or replacements more frequently than their mechanical counterparts.
